This environmental organisation seeks to provide an alternative approach to early education by introducing children to a way of learning that is very hands-on and tied to holistic well-being. A focus on health and environmental connection provides the basis for responsible problem solving for South Africa’s future leaders. Intern with a nonprofit organisation providing holistic education that incorporates spiritual well-being, physical health, and environmental consciousness. The organisation runs programmes in primary schools, and offers a supplementary curriculum that includes meditation, yoga, food-gardening and earthworm farming. There are excellent opportunities for like-minded individuals to help with organisational administration, monitoring and evaluation, website re-design and new project implementation.
